quote:

What the frick does Rick Perry know about energy?!


He was the governor of TX. TX, according to US Energy Information Administration(LINK is an energy "Powerhouse". TX produces more oil than every nation, but Russia and Saudi Arabia.

--Leading crude oil-producing state in the nation in 2014 and exceeded production levels even from the federal offshore areas.
--27 petroleum refineries in Texas had a capacity of over 5.1 million barrels of crude oil per day and accounted for 29% of total U.S. refining capacity.
--Texas accounted for about 29% of U.S. marketed natural gas production in 2014, making it the leading natural gas producer among the states.
--Texas leads the nation in wind-powered generation capacity more than 16,000 megawatts; in 2014 Texas generated over 39 million megawatthours of electricity from wind energy.
--Texas is the nation's largest producer of lignite coal. About 40% of the coal burned for electricity generation in Texas is lignite.
